This 365 is the road less traveled. Not every aspiring photographer is willing to put in the time to take an image, read a page in their manual, and look through pro images every single day for a year. I see many photogs who take a photo a day, without the extra stuff and that’s a great challenge as well. But I really see the foresight in Scott Bourne’s advice to make it about more than just taking a photo. I know I’m benefitting and growing every day because of continuing down this road.

I’m absolutely thrilled there are more than 200 other photographers who have joined this journey as well! Nice to have company on the less traveled road.

Today’s image is of a scrapbooking project I created. Wanted to get a clear picture of it to put on Real Women Scrap. This project is a “blog log,” a place where I planned to keep all my blog post ideas. Never ended up using it for that, but it was a great project to create nonetheless.
